The Balochistan government has unveiled its budget worth Rs 584 billion for the fiscal year 2021-22 with a total development outlay of Rs 237 billion without imposing a new tax. During his budget speech, Balochistan Finance Minister Zahoor Ahmed Buledi said that the government is presenting a “balanced budget” for the new fiscal year. But what is equally important to note is that Balochistan budget started two hours after scheduled time amid Opposition’s protest outside provincial assembly.
